oklahoma city: COHBA Ends A Regal Era : Caleb wins Builder of the Year, Jim installed as President, and one more year to go... - 12/15/07 02:04 AM
On Friday evening, the Central Oklahoma Home Builders Association celebrated its final Christmas Banquet and Officer Installation at our building of over 40 years, closing an era at The Regal Room. It was a grand event, with friend, fellow builder, and 2007 President Caleb McCaleb awarded with "Builder Of the Year," and Jim McWhirter of Gemini Homes installed as the 2008 President. I was installed as Vice President, while Mark Dale of Carriage Homes was installed as Treasurer, and Jim Schuff of Vesta Homes was moved into the Secretary position.
